WHY VISIT THE REPENTIGNY OKTOBERFEST?

The Repentigny Oktoberfest is one of the largest festivals of its kind in Quebec. For three days, Île-Lebel Park hosts nearly 80 exhibitors, including microbreweries, cideries, spirits producers, and food artisans, as well as a varied program featuring shows, workshops, entertainment, and family activities.

The Bavarian atmosphere is at the heart of the experience, but the festival above all showcases local expertise and Quebec products.

IMPORTANT INFORMATION

The 2026 edition takes place from September 11 to 13 at the Île Lebel fairgrounds, located at 50 Lebel Street in Repentigny. In addition to tastings, the program features a host of activities for all tastes. This year, don’t miss the Okto Dates, a unique way to meet new people in a festive atmosphere, or the K-Hunters concert, one of this year’s musical highlights. BBQ workshops, Okto Games, the Bavarian band, the Desjardins Ferris wheel, and the family area round out a packed schedule.

EXPLORE REPENTIGNY FROM THE RIVER

The St. Lawrence River is an integral part of Repentigny’s landscape, so why not take this opportunity to see the city from a different perspective? Heritage cruises offer a unique way to discover the city aboard the Longueuil V. For about two hours, a guide recounts the history of Repentigny, from its earliest inhabitants to the present day, while showcasing the scenery along the river. It’s an ideal activity for those who want to combine relaxation, heritage, and unique views of the city.

If you’d rather be in control of your own adventure, head to the Repentigny Water Sports Center, located in Saint-Laurent Park. Accessible via an electric pontoon boat, Île Annexe is a true playground in the heart of nature. There, you can rent a kayak, a stand-up paddleboard, or a rabaska to explore the river’s waters, as well as enjoy a host of activities on the island, such as volleyball, disc golf, pétanque, or simply relaxing in the designated rest area. Powered entirely by solar energy, this getaway offers a wonderful way to discover the river while enjoying a peaceful setting.

CONTINUE THE EVENING AT THE RANDOLPH PUB LUDIQUE

If you’re not ready to head home after OKTO, stop by the Randolph Pub Ludique Repentigny. Housed in a historic home in Old Repentigny, this fun-filled pub combines a warm atmosphere with a great selection of craft beers and over a thousand board games. It’s a unique way to end the day in a friendly setting.
